In stock 1 Products
Sparco
In stock 1 Products
Brooks
In stock 2 Products
Caterpillar
In stock 8 Products
Sparco
In stock 1 Products
Sparco
In stock 1 Products
Merrell
In stock 1 Products
Merrell
In stock 1 Products
Asics
In stock 1 Products
Asics
In stock 1 Products
Asics
In stock 5 Products
Converse
In stock 6 Products
Converse
In stock 1 Products
Converse
In stock 1 Products
Altra
In stock 1 Products
Converse
In stock 2 Products
Converse
In stock 1 Products
Sparco
In stock 1 Products
Asics
In stock 1 Products
Sparco
In stock 1 Products
New Balance